Following the devastating fire in Stokenham last night, a JustGiving page has been set up to support those who lost their homes and livelihoods.
Aaron Ryder, owner of Marvel Fitness in Kingsbridge, has set up the page and is planning to complete a 24 hour cycle, row and walk to raise as much money for the families as possible on Wednesday night.
The page originally aimed to raise £1,000 but that target was smashed in just a few hours.
The fundraising comes on the back of news that the Tradesman’s Arms pub in Stokenham was completely destroyed by fire last night (Sunday to Monday, 26 to 27 September) along with four neighbouring residential properties.
Apart from “minor smoke inhalation” there were no reports of any injuries.
Aaron said: “Following the devastating fire in Stokenham last night and the loss of the Tradesman Arms and numerous family homes, Team Marvel want to offer whatever support they can.
“Wednesday night we will be undertaking a 24 hour cycle, row and walk to raise as much money for the families as possible. Please donate whatever you can and help your local community to get back on their feet.
“If you are interested in coming down during opening hours and supporting us, you are more than welcome.
